What companies run services between Bassendean (Station), WA, Australia and Museum of Perth, WA, Australia?

Transperth operates a train from Bassendean Stn Platform 1 to Perth Stn Platform 7 every 20 minutes. Tickets cost $3–5 and the journey takes 18 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bassendean Stn Stand 1 to Museum of Perth via Galleria Bus Stn Stand 8, Galleria Bus Stn Stand 6, and William St Stand 1 in around 50 min.
